Abstract

Various embodiments of the present technology can include systems, methods, and non-transitory computer readable media configured to receive request information associated with a first request. The request information comprises user information associated with a first user. A first usage threshold associated with the first user is determined based on the user information. A determination is made that the first request has exceeded the first usage threshold. The first request is automatically terminated based on the determination that the first request has exceeded the first usage threshold.

Claims (54)

1. A computer-implemented method comprising:

receiving, by a computing system, request information associated with a first request, wherein the request information comprises user information associated with a first user;

determining, by the computing system, a first usage threshold associated with the first user based on the user information;

determining, by the computing system, that the first request has exceeded the first usage threshold;

automatically terminating, by the computing system, the first request based on the determination that the first request has exceeded the first usage threshold;

receiving, by the computing system, a second request from a queue of uninitiated requests; and

automatically submitting, by the computing system, the second request for execution while the first request is automatically terminating.

2. The computer-implemented method of claim 1 , wherein the first usage threshold is adjusted based on the determination that the first request has exceeded the first usage threshold.

3. The computer-implemented method of claim 1 , wherein the first user is a member of a first group of users, and wherein the first group of users is associated with the first usage threshold.

4. The computer-implemented method of claim 3 , further comprising:

determining, by the computing system, a second usage threshold associated with a second group of users; and

assigning, by the computing system, the first user to the second group of users, wherein the first usage threshold associated with the first user is adjusted to the second usage threshold.

5. The computer-implemented method of claim 1 , further comprising:

sending, by the computing system, a notification of termination of the first request to the first user.

6. The computer-implemented method of claim 1 , further comprising:

generating, by the computing system, a recommendation for modifying the first request based on the determination that the first request has exceeded the first usage threshold.

7. The computer-implemented method of claim 6 , further comprising:

applying, by the computing system, the recommendation to the first request to generate a modified first request; and

automatically submitting, by the computing system, the modified first request for execution.

8. The computer-implemented method of claim 1 , wherein the automatically terminating the first request further comprises:

determining request identifying information associated with the first request;

generating parameters based on the request identifying information; and

invoking an automation with the parameters to terminate the first request, wherein the automation executes in parallel to the first request.

9. The computer-implemented method of claim 1 , wherein the first usage threshold relates to cloud computing resource usage.
